Many large asbestos companies failed to cover their obligations arising from the use of their product. The asbestos companies declared bankruptcy and were directed to establish trust funds to compensate victims who had been exposed to asbestos. These funds contain more than $30 billion in them, and mesothelioma lawyers can assist a client in filing an appeal against the appropriate fund to get compensation.

Asbestos lawsuits are filed in both state and federal courts and the laws that govern mesothelioma cases vary from state to state. Mesothelioma lawsuits typically provide victims with compensation for medical expenses, lost wages and companionship, pain and suffering and other losses. Compensation can be sought through a personal injury suit brought by someone who has been diagnosed with mesothelioma or through an wrongful death suit that is filed by the immediate family members of the deceased victim.

Wrongful death lawsuits can be settled outside of court or, like other civil lawsuits, they can be brought to trial to determine a verdict by a jury. These types of claims have resulted in significant compensation for many victims.

The average settlement in a mesothelioma claims lawsuit is around $1 million. However, some lawsuits make it to trial, and result in higher settlements. Compensation from a mesothelioma lawsuit could also allow eligible people to receive benefits from social insurance and veterans' benefits. It may also aid those who are unable to access trust funds set up by bankrupt companies that have deliberately exposed their employees to asbestos.
